Born: 8 September 1810 in La Malbaie, Lower Canada
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Louis-Venant married Therese GIRARD 6 February 1838 in La Malbaie, Lower Canada . The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Therese GIRARD was born 2 January 1804 in Baie-Saint-Paul, Québec, Canada (Saint-Pierre-et-Saint-Paul-de-Baie-Saint-Paul). Therese died 25 May 1889 in La Malbaie, Québec, Canada (Murray Bay) (Saint-Etienne-de-la-Malbaie) (Saint-Fidèle) (Pointe-au-Pic). Therese was the child of François-Xavier GIRARD and Rosalie BONNEAU.
Louis-Venant DESMEULES died 16 December 1874 in La Malbaie, Québec, Canada .

From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
